Dune Bug

Medium beast, unaligned

Armor Class 13 (natural armor)
Hit Points 22 (4d8 + 4)
Speed 35 ft.

STR DEX CON INT WIS CHA
13 (+1) 15 (+2) 13 (+1) 1 (-5) 11 (+0) 4 (-3)

Senses passive Perception 10
Languages
Challenge 1/2 (100 XP)

SPECIAL TRAITS

  • Slide. The dune bug can flip over and slide down dunes on its shell at double its normal speed.

ACTIONS

  • Bite. Melee Weapon Attack: +3 to hit, reach 5 ft., one target. Hit: 5 (1d8 + 1) piercing damage.

ABOUT

A group of explorers climbs yet another sand dune. Once at the top, the party looks out at all the dunes stretching out to the horizon. Then a giant beetle crests the closest one, it flips onto its back and slides down.

Sand Species. These beasts are usually found in great numbers in the desert. Most of them live in burrows dug in the sand but some inhabit ruined temples and other old buildings.

Slip Sliding Around. Dune bugs can easily flip onto their backs and get back to their feet. To navigate dunes, the strange creatures flip onto their backs and slide down.

Insect Mount. Some Jinnan (page 68) use dune bugs as mounts. Every new moon there is a race down the highest dune with these beasts. The winner is showered with gold and other treasures.
